What Is the Flashforge WaxJet 51C?

The Flashforge WaxJet 51C is a desktop wax 3D printer built around advanced MultiJet Printing (MJP) technology. Unlike traditional resin printers, the 51C produces highly detailed wax patterns specifically designed for clean investment casting applications.

Advanced MultiJet Printing Technology

The WaxJet 51C deposits microscopic droplets of wax material layer by layer, delivering superior detail reproduction and surface quality.

Ultra-High Resolution for Fine Jewelry Detail

The Flashforge WaxJet 51C is engineered to deliver extremely fine detail for intricate jewelry designs and delicate geometries.

Specification Details
Print Technology MultiJet Printing (MJP)
Resolution 2900 × 2900 × 1700 DPI
Layer Thickness 15 μm
Build Volume 235 × 138 × 100 mm
Dimensional Accuracy ± 0.0433 mm / 20 mm
Supported File Formats STL, SLC
Software WaxJetPrint
Connectivity Ethernet / Wi-Fi (USB Add-On)

With a layer thickness of just 15 microns, the 51C produces smooth surfaces and sharp details ideal for luxury jewelry manufacturing and precision casting.

Cost-Efficient Material Usage

Material Type Usage Approximate Cost
Build Material 2.1 g $0.97 per ring
Support Material 2.8 g $0.51 per ring

The WaxJet 51C also features a part wax utilization rate of 57% or greater, helping reduce waste and operating costs.
